You may remember that an updated LEGO.com website was launched in Switzerland a couple of months ago. The new design has now been rolled out worldwide but it waits to be seen whether this will resolve any of the functional issues which plagued the old site.

Anyone else use Firefox? I found out what's causing the significant lag when scrolling. It's some of the SVG images. For no good reason, someone has embedded a bunch of transparent PNG images inside of these SVGs. The PNGs are used for the shadows behind studs, but there are FAR better ways of creating these shadows... either using a radial gradient, or possibly even an SVG gaussian blur filter.

I reported the issue, but have no idea if they'll bother to fix it.
